如何在监控中保障数据传输的加密?
随着信息技术的飞速发展,监控设备在各个领域得到了广泛应用。然而,在监控过程中,如何保障数据传输的加密成为了一个亟待解决的问题。本文将围绕这一主题,探讨如何在监控中实现数据传输的加密,以保障用户隐私和数据安全。
一、数据传输加密的重要性
隐私保护:监控设备在公共场所和私人领域广泛应用,如家庭、公司、学校等。数据传输加密可以防止未经授权的第三方获取敏感信息,保护个人隐私。
数据安全:监控数据可能包含企业商业机密、个人隐私等敏感信息。数据传输加密可以有效防止数据泄露,保障数据安全。
防止攻击:数据传输加密可以抵御网络攻击,如窃听、篡改、伪造等,确保监控系统的正常运行。
二、数据传输加密的常见方法
对称加密:对称加密算法使用相同的密钥进行加密和解密。常见的对称加密算法有AES、DES等。AES(高级加密标准)因其高效性和安全性被广泛应用于监控领域。
非对称加密:非对称加密算法使用一对密钥,即公钥和私钥。公钥用于加密,私钥用于解密。常见的非对称加密算法有RSA、ECC等。
混合加密:结合对称加密和非对称加密的优点,实现更强大的数据传输加密。例如,使用非对称加密算法生成密钥,再用对称加密算法进行数据传输。
VPN加密:VPN(虚拟专用网络)通过建立加密通道,实现数据传输的加密。VPN加密可以保护数据在传输过程中的安全,防止数据泄露。
三、如何在监控中实现数据传输加密
选择合适的加密算法:根据监控场景和需求,选择合适的加密算法。例如,AES加密算法在保证安全性的同时,具有较高的传输效率。
生成密钥:使用安全的方法生成密钥,确保密钥的安全性。可以使用随机数生成器或密钥管理器等工具。
加密数据:在数据传输前,使用加密算法对数据进行加密。加密过程中,确保密钥和加密算法的安全性。
传输加密数据:通过安全通道传输加密数据,如VPN、SSL等。确保数据在传输过程中的安全。
解密数据:接收方使用私钥或解密密钥对加密数据进行解密,获取原始数据。
四、案例分析
某企业采用监控设备对生产车间进行实时监控。为保障数据安全,企业采用以下措施:
使用AES加密算法对监控数据进行加密。
使用非对称加密算法生成密钥,确保密钥的安全性。
通过VPN加密通道传输加密数据。
接收方使用私钥对加密数据进行解密,获取原始数据。
通过以上措施,企业成功实现了监控数据传输的加密,保障了数据安全。
总之,在监控中实现数据传输的加密是保障用户隐私和数据安全的重要手段。通过选择合适的加密算法、生成密钥、加密数据、传输加密数据和解密数据等步骤,可以有效保障监控数据的安全。在实际应用中,还需根据具体场景和需求,不断优化和改进加密方案。
猜你喜欢:云原生NPM